Coal provides half of America’s electricity, but at what cost? Though rhetoric about “clean coal” abounds, 36% of US global warming emissions comes from our coal-burning plants. Every 11-1/2 days, the explosive equivalent of the Hiroshima atomic bomb is unleashed on the mountains of southern West Virginia and eastern Kentucky—for coal.


Burning the Future: Coal in America examines the explosive conflict between the coal industry and residents of West Virginia. Confronted by a global reliance on coal-generated electricity, local activists watch the world praise coal without regard to the devastation caused by its extraction.

Faced with
•    toxic groundwater,
•    the obliteration of 1.4 million acres of  mountains, and
•    a government that appeases industry,

these citizens launch a valiant fight to protect their mountains, save their families, and preserve their way of life.

BURNING THE FUTURE exposes the truth behind mountaintop coal extraction and offers tools for everyone to carve out a cleaner future.
